West London Film Studios is a professional film and television production facility located in Hayes, west London, comprising two purpose-built sites with a combined 105,000+ square feet of studio space. The complex features six sound stages at Springfield, ranging from 5,300 to 9,500 square feet, plus the newly expanded Parkside location with stages exceeding 13,000 square feet. The studios have hosted major productions including Ted Lasso, Killing Eve, Good Omens, and The Imitation Game, and operate The Hospital Location, a specialized medical-themed film set facility.

A Modern Studio Complex with Dual Locations

West London Film Studios operates across two strategically positioned sites in Hayes, approximately 16 miles west of central London and just 4 miles from London Heathrow Airport. The original Springfield location houses six sound-reduced stages totaling over 40,000 square feet of stage space, complemented by more than 70 production rooms, offices, and support facilities. The newer Parkside expansion, developed as part of a major investment initiative, introduces even larger stages—Stage 7 and Stage 10 each exceed 13,000 square feet with impressive 38-foot ceiling heights, alongside Stages 8 and 9 offering over 11,000 square feet each. This dual-site approach provides producers with flexibility to manage multiple productions simultaneously or scale up for large-scale shoots.

Specialized Facilities and The Hospital Location

Beyond conventional soundstages, the studios house The Hospital Location, a unique medical-themed film studio designed by healthcare experts with realistic hospital sets and authentic medical equipment. This specialized facility has become the only dedicated medical film studio in the United Kingdom, serving productions across drama, documentary, and commercial work. Productions utilizing The Hospital Location have included Luther, Silent Witness, and Topsy and Tim, alongside commercial clients such as Walkers snack foods. The studios also feature comprehensive support infrastructure: prop stores, construction workshops, art departments, dressing rooms, and an on-site cafeteria capable of catering to over 300 crew members.

A Proven Track Record in Major Productions

Since reopening as West London Film Studios in May 2014 under the ownership of Frank Khalid, the facility has become a preferred location for Oscar- and Emmy-winning productions. Notable film credits include The Imitation Game, Burnt, Bridget Jones's Baby, The Mercy, and Yardie. Television productions have encompassed prestige dramas such as Killing Eve, Good Omens, Ted Lasso, The Capture, and Trying, alongside comedies and limited series. The studios' reputation for professional management and technical excellence has made them a trusted home for both long-term productions and high-volume shooting schedules.

Sustainability and Environmental Commitment

The studios have integrated environmental initiatives into their operations and expansion plans. Sustainability features include electric vehicle charging points in the car park, tree-planting programs, an ecological pond, living roofs, and animal boxes supporting local wildlife. The Parkside expansion incorporates a gas substation enabling the facility to generate its own electricity, reducing reliance on external power sources and lowering the operational carbon footprint. These measures reflect a commitment to responsible production practices aligned with contemporary environmental standards.

Technical Specifications and Professional Infrastructure

All stages feature sound reduction technology, essential for professional film and television work. Individual stage dimensions at Springfield range from Stage 1 at 6,240 square feet to Stage 6 at 9,500 square feet, each with 24-foot ceiling heights. The facility provides comprehensive technical support including meeting rooms, art departments, makeup and dressing rooms, and dedicated parking for unit bases and crew vehicles. The proximity to Heathrow Airport and accessibility via Southall railway station make the location convenient for international productions and crew commuting.

Ownership and Management

Frank Khalid, the owner, acquired the property in 2005 and transformed it into a full-service film studio following its official reopening in 2014. The studios have received recognition including the London Business Awards Winner 2023 and inclusion in The Sunday Times International Track 200. Management is led by Matilda Wylie, ensuring consistent operational excellence and client service.
